Ordinals
beta
Sat 1312236454973410
decimal
314894.1454973410
degree
0°104894′398″1454973410‴
percentile
62.487450305565275%
name
eobhkqagyyx
cycle
0
epoch
1
period
156
block
314894
offset
1454973410
timestamp
2014-08-10 12:01:44 UTC
rarity
common
prev
next